BH62UV8000 General Description
The BH62UV8000 is a high performance, ultra low power CMOS Static Random Access Memory organized as 1,048,576 by 8 bits and operates in a wide range of 1.65V to 3.6V supply voltage.
Advanced CMOS technology and circuit techniques provide both high speed and low power features with typical operating current of 1.5mA at O O 1MHz at 3.6V/25 and maximum access time of 70ns at 1.8V/85. Easy memory expansion is provided by an active LOW chip enable (CE1), an active HIGH chip enable (CE2) and active LOW output enable (OE) and three-state output drivers.
The BH62UV8000 has an automatic power down feature, reducing the power consumption significantly when chip is deselected.
The BH62UV8000 is available in DICE form and 48-ball BGA package.

BH62UV8000 Features
*Wide VCC low operation voltage : 1.65V ~ 3.6V
*Ultra low power consumption :
VCC = 3.0V Operation current : 5.0mA at 70ns at 25
1.5mA at 1MHz at 25
Standby current : 2.5uA at 25
VCC = 2.0V Data retention current : 2.5uA at 25
*High speed access time : -70 70ns at 1.8V at 85
*Automatic power down when chip is deselected
*Easy expansion with CE1, CE2 and OE options
*Three state outputs and TTL compatible
*Fully static operation, no clock, no refreash
*Data retention supply voltage as low as 1.0V
